Job summary

TEKsystems is seeking an intermediate-level Cable Installer for a contract-to-hire role in Fort Myers, FL. You will pull, route, and manage CAT5e/CAT6/CAT6A and fiber cabling, terminating copper and fiber, and testing links to certify performance.

You will install racks and pathways, troubleshoot faults, and ensure safety standards compliance on site. Onsite work and physical stamina are required, with BICSI certifications preferred.

Job description

Description

Cable Installation: Pull, route, and manage CAT5e, CAT6, CAT6A, and fiber optic cabling through cable trays, racks, and conduits.

Termination & Testing: Terminate copper (patch panels, jacks) and fiber (LC, SC) connectors; test and certify links with equipment like Fluke analyzers.

Infrastructure Build-out: Install racks, cabinets, cable pathways, and supporting hardware.

System Maintenance: Troubleshoot, identify, and repair cabling faults and connectivity issues.

Safety & Compliance: Adhere to all safety procedures (OSHA, NFPA), including safe use of ladders and lift equipment.

Documentation: Label all cables and ports, and update documentation or as-built drawings
